Abstract

789,589. Angular bending. GENERAL ELECTRIC CO. Sept. 5, 1956 [Sept. 6, 1955], No. 27176/56. Class 83 (4). A portable power-operated bending tool comprises a power-actuated clamping means, a fixed abutment spaced from the clamping means and a power-driven abutment movable about the clamping means substantially in a plane containing the fixed abutment and the clamping means. Rectangular sectioned wire 4 is placed in the bending tool so that a roller 26, fixed in a tool housing 19, and a roller 12, carried by a sleeve 10, 11 mounted to rotate about a fixed block 1 in the housing 19, lie to one side of the wire and a rod 2, axially movable in the block 1 and carrying a clamp plate 3, lies to the other side of the wire. A button 22<SP>1</SP> of a three-way valve 22 is then depressed to allow compressed air through an inlet conduit 24 to the lower end of a cylinder 6, in which is movable a piston 5 secured to the rod 2, and to allow compressed air through a conduit 25 to a motor, e.g. an airdriven vane type turbine motor, in a housing 20 mounted on the housing 19. Thus simultaneously the clamp-plate 3 moves up to clamp the wire 4 against the block 1 and the sleeve 10 is rotated by the motor, through gearing, to move the roller 12 about the rod 2 to bend the wire therearound. To remove the bent wire, the roller 12 is backed off therefrom by operating control means 21 to reverse the motor and the button 221 is released to allow a spring 7 on the rod 2 to disengage the plate 3 from the wire. The roller 12 and clamp-plate 3 may be driven electrically or by steam.
